| Outpost and Kerio have always been two of the most potent firewalls but personally I'm content to rely on a hardware firewall & windows firewall. I know they won't save me if my PC gets infected but... They say prevention is better than cure, personally I say avoidance is better than prevention. Block everything that could possibly be dangerous and don't download any executables from untrusted sites (absolutely no warez ) .. you're not going to get infected unless you're extremely unlucky. Even if that did happen I would spot it pretty darn quickly - What's running, Hijack this, windows forensic tool chest, etc... | Really? I always keep windows firewall on to give me some protection from the LAN - besides, you might be surprised how quickly a skilled hacker might get through your router firewall - i've seen it happen, I don't know how mind you. but to be fair very few people will be targeted by a human hacker, unless they have some visible assets like a server of some kind that might get them noticed.
